Functionality Meets Plant Health

 

Beyond their visual appeal, homebase indoor plant pots are designed with functionality in mind, contributing to the overall health and well-being of your indoor plants.

 

  1. Proper Drainage

   Adequate drainage is crucial for preventing overwatering and root rot. Homebase indoor plant pots often come with drainage holes, ensuring that excess water can escape and that the plant's roots have a healthy, well-aerated environment. Some pots even come with saucers to catch any water runoff, keeping your indoor spaces clean and protected.

 

  1. Breathable Materials

   The choice of materials in homebase indoor plant pots, such as terracotta and ceramic, offers breathability. This promotes air circulation to the plant's roots, preventing soil compaction and supporting healthy root development. The porous nature of these materials mimics the conditions of natural environments, creating an optimal setting for your indoor green companions.

 

  1. Temperature Regulation

   Indoor environments can have fluctuations in temperature, and certain plant species are sensitive to these changes. Materials like ceramic provide insulation, helping to regulate soil temperature and protect your plants from sudden temperature shifts, ensuring a stable and nurturing environment.
